: 以太坊随机密钥打开钱包的探索与应用

以太坊(Ethereum)作为一项基于区块链的智能合约平台,因其去中心化和透明性而受到了广泛关注。随着数字货币的日益普及,钱包的创建和管理也日益重要。随机密钥的生成对于钱包的安全性起到了关键作用。本文将深入探讨以太坊随机密钥如何打开钱包,并讨论其在安全性和应用实践中的具体细节。

一、以太坊随机密钥的生成原理

在数字货币的世界中,随机密钥的生成是确保钱包安全的第一步。以太坊钱包使用的密钥通常是公钥和私钥对。公钥可以被分享给任何人,而私钥则只能被钱包拥有者持有。私钥的安全性直接关系到资产的安全,因此如何生成一个高随机性的私钥变得尤为重要。

以太坊的私钥由256位二进制随机数生成,理论上,可能的私钥组合数目达到了2256。这使得穷举攻击几乎不可能。生成私钥的过程通常会使用加密安全的随机数生成器(CSPRNG),保证每次生成的数字都是完全随机的。

二、如何使用随机密钥打开以太坊钱包

打开以太坊钱包的过程涉及多个步骤,主要包括密钥的生成、钱包地址的创建和相关软件的配置。下面是详细步骤:

  1. 生成随机密钥:使用可靠的随机数生成工具创建256位的随机数,确保它不会被预测或复制。
  2. 生成钱包地址:通过以太坊密钥对的生成算法可以得到公钥,从而根据公钥生成以太坊钱包地址。
  3. 使用钱包软件:将生成的私钥输入到以太坊钱包软件中,通常这些软件都会提供用户友好的界面帮助实现这一过程。

三、以太坊钱包的安全性问题

尽管随机密钥的生成能够提供一定的安全保障,但钱包的安全性仍然受到多种因素的影响,包括软件漏洞、网络攻击和用户操作等。下面是几个重要的安全方面:

  1. 私钥保护:用户必须保证私钥不被泄露。推荐使用硬件钱包或冷存储设备来增加私钥的安全性。
  2. 软件安全:选择信誉好且经常更新的软件,避免使用那些可能存在安全漏洞的钱包应用。
  3. 多重签名钱包:使用多重签名技术,可以将资金的控制权分散到多个私钥中,大大增强了钱包的安全性。

四、以太坊随机密钥的应用实例

在现实生活中,以太坊的随机密钥不仅应用于一般用户的数字资产管理,还在其他领域取得了显著成效。例如:

  1. 去中心化金融(DeFi):在DeFi项目中,用户通过自己的以太坊钱包与智能合约进行交互,私钥的安全性直接影响到金融交易的安全。
  2. 非同质化代币(NFT):持有NFT的用户需要使用以太坊钱包进行交易,随机密钥在这里同样扮演着重要角色。
  3. 去中心化应用(DApps):无论是游戏、社交平台还是其他DApps,用户在使用过程中需要往往需要进行资产管理,私钥的安全和生成至关重要。

五、总结与展望

以太坊钱包的安全性与随机密钥的生成息息相关。通过加强密钥管理和软件选择,可以有效降低钱包被攻破的风险。随着以太坊生态系统的不断发展,未来可能会有更为先进的技术出现,以进一步提升钱包的安全性。

相关问题

1.

以太坊钱包私钥泄露后会出现什么后果?

一旦以太坊钱包的私钥泄露,任何人都可以使用该私钥对其钱包中的资产进行控制和交易,可能导致所有数字资产的损失。由于以太坊是去中心化的,每一笔交易无法逆转,因此一旦资产被转移,用户将无法追回。

柴油可以通过多种途径泄露私钥,例如通过钓鱼网站、恶意软件或者是用户在不安全的环境中存储私钥。盗取私钥的黑客可能会迅速转移资产到他们控制的地址,通常在几分钟之内使得被害者无从追责。

因此,用户必须采取多种措施来保护私钥,包括使用硬件钱包、确保其计算机和网络环境安全、定期更新软件,甚至可以采取多重签名方式来保护资产。

2.

随机密钥的生成对以太坊钱包的影响是什么?

随机密钥的生成是确保钱包资产安全的基础。一些钱包在生成密钥时使用的算法和随机数源的安全程度直接影响到密钥的强度和安全性。如果生成过程不够随机,可能导致密钥易被预测,从而被黑客攻击。

此外,不同的加密算法在理论上可能具有不同的安全级别。例如,生成私钥的算法是否经过审计、是否得到广泛应用和接受等,都会影响其安全性。技术不断进步,因此定期审查和更新密钥生成方法也是非常重要的。

优质的随机密钥生成方式还能够避免产生相同私钥的情况。在理论上,如果多个用户生成了相同的私钥,账户之间就可能会出现冲突,造成严重的security risk。因此,生成随机密钥不仅仅是操作上的环节,更是整体安全策略的重要组成部分。

3.

如何保障以太坊钱包的长期安全?

保障以太坊钱包的长期安全需要多方面协调努力。首先,要确保钱包创建时使用强随机性的密钥。如果使用线上的生成工具,选择信誉良好的平台,确保其源代码是公开透明的。

其次,用户应定期备份私钥,将其保存在安全的位置。最好将私钥分散保存在不同的位置,并采用加密或者其他保护措施。另外,用户还可以使用多重签名方法,增加账户的安全性。

此外,保持对软件的及时更新是非常必要的。许多安全漏洞都是通过软件更新来解决的,能够使钱包在面对新型攻击时依然保持坚固。

最后,增强用户的安全意识也极为重要。培训用户识别钓鱼攻击、社交工程等攻击方式,将大大降低钱包被黑客攻击的风险。

4.

以太坊钱包的使用和管理应遵循哪些最佳实践?

使用和管理以太坊钱包时,遵循一些最佳实践可以有效提升安全性。首先,选择知名度高且经过验证的钱包软件,确保其安全性。定期更新软件,以修复可能存在的安全漏洞。

其次,实时备份钱包信息,尤其是私钥和助记词,确保这些信息能在意外情况下得到恢复。备份应存放在安全、冷存储的地方,避免在线存储带来的风险。

对于大量持有的资产,建议使用硬件钱包或纸钱包来存储私钥。硬件钱包被认为是最安全的储存方式之一,可以有效防止黑客远程入侵。

此外,定期监控钱包地址的活动,关注异常交易,并尽量避免在公共网络环境或设备上进行交易。

总之,.wallet是用户与数字资产的重要接口,良好的使用习惯和管理措施将有助于确保其安全和高效运作。

5.

未来以太坊钱包技术的可能演变方向是什么?

随着区块链技术的发展,未来以太坊钱包技术必将朝着更高效和安全的方向演变。首先,可能会有更多集成了多重签名、去中心化身份认证和生物识别等技术的钱包问世。”使得用户在管理资产时的安全性和便利性大幅提升。

其次,用户体验将成为未来钱包技术的一大焦点。易用性将拉低技术门槛,使非专业用户也能轻松管理数字资产。未来的钱包软件可能会融入人工智能技术,通过智能合约自动资产管理。

区块链的跨链技术发展也将是未来钱包演变的重要方向,用户可以在不同区块链之间进行资产转移,极大增强跨链交易的便利性。当不同区块链的互通性进一步提高时,将大幅提升以太坊钱包的实用性。

总之,未来以太坊钱包将朝着更高效、更安全和更方便的方向发展,引领数字资产管理的新时代。